Follow these steps to replace a communication module:

1. Disconnect power from the terminal.

2. Disconnect the communication cables from the module.

3. Remove the four screws that secure the communication module

to the logic module.

4. Carefully lift the communication module away from the logic

module and set aside.

5. Install the new communication module.

WARNING

Do not connect or disconnect any communication cable with
power applied to this device or any device on the network. An
electrical arc could cause an explosion in hazardous location
installations. Be sure that power is removed or the area is
nonhazardous before proceeding.
